The U.S. hits 300 million
For the past century, the United States has been adding one new inhabitant every 10 seconds, said Doug Smith in the Los Angeles Times. The population hit 100 million in 1915, and 200 million in 1967. Sometime this month, the Census Bureau says, the U.S. will hit 300 million. But don
